The mysterious Seasick Steve does indeed offer a brand of "cheap" juke joint blues on this album. Not that its badly recorded at all; its just rather skeletal & rough, Steve fronting a core trio of himself on electric guitar, " Mr. Joe H." on st&-up bass, & " Mr. Kai C." on drums. In the 1990s & early 21st century, this is the kind of raw juke joint stuff that underwent a revival, or at least was recorded far more often than it had been, both by oldsters & youngsters. After an appearance on British TV, Seasick Steve (aka Steve Wold) found himself thrust into the spotlight after decades spent as a hobo, a busker, & a sound engineer. His earnest brand of classic blues struck a strong chord in the midst of so much overproduced music of the day, & as they had done decades before, Brits lined up for the simple pleasures of American blues, which led Steve to a major-label release which quickly made it into the Top 10.
